Ingredients for the Perfect Garlic Parmesan Chicken Wings
Alright, let’s talk ingredients! You don’t need a crazy long list for these beauties, which is another reason I love this recipe so much. It’s all about quality and making sure each component shines. Here’s what you’ll want to grab:
- 2 lbs chicken wings, patted bone-dry (this is key for crispiness, trust me!)
- 1/2 cup finely grated Parmesan cheese (the good stuff, not the pre-shredded kind if you can help it!)
- 4 cloves garlic, absolutely fresh and minced like you mean it
- 1/4 cup unsalted butter, melted
- 1 tsp garlic powder (yes, we’re doubling up on the garlic love!)
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1/4 tsp black pepper, freshly ground if you’ve got it
- Fresh parsley, chopped (just for a pretty little garnish, totally optional but I love it)

How to Prepare Garlic Parmesan Chicken Wings for Easy Game Day Gatherings
Okay, now for the fun part: getting these delicious Garlic Parmesan Chicken Wings into your belly! Don’t fret, it’s super straightforward. Even if you’re a kitchen rookie, you’ve totally got this. Just follow these steps, and you’ll be a wing-making wizard in no time!
- First things first, preheat that oven! Get it nice and toasty to 400°F (that’s 200°C for my international pals). While it’s heating up, grab a large baking sheet and line it with parchment paper. Trust me on the parchment – it makes cleanup a breeze and helps prevent sticking.
- Next, find your biggest mixing bowl. In go the melted butter, minced garlic (yum!), garlic powder, salt, and black pepper. Give it a good whisk to combine everything. It’s going to smell amazing already, I promise!
- Now for the stars of the show: your chicken wings! Add them into that buttery garlic mixture. This is where you get a little hands-on. Toss them really well. I mean really, really well. Every single wing needs to be coated in that glorious seasoned butter. You want all that flavor to stick!
- Once they’re beautifully coated, arrange those wings in a single layer on your prepared baking sheet. Don’t crowd them! If they’re too close, they’ll steam instead of crisp, and we definitely want crispy here. If you have a lot, use two baking sheets.
- Pop them into your preheated oven. Bake for about 25-30 minutes. Then, pull them out, give each wing a little flip (careful, they’re hot!), and put them back in for another 20-25 minutes. You’re looking for that gorgeous golden-brown color and super crispy skin.
- When they’re done baking and looking perfectly golden, take them out of the oven. Transfer them to a *clean* large bowl. This is important because we’re adding the Parmesan now, and we don’t want it to melt into the hot butter on the baking sheet. Sprinkle that wonderful grated Parmesan cheese all over them. Toss, toss, toss until every wing is delightfully coated in cheesy goodness.
- Serve ’em up right away! If you’re feeling fancy, a sprinkle of fresh chopped parsley adds a lovely pop of color.
Tips for Success with Your Garlic Parmesan Chicken Wings
Making great chicken wings isn’t super complicated, but a few little tricks can take your Garlic Parmesan Chicken Wings from good to absolutely phenomenal! Trust me, I’ve made enough batches to know a thing or two.
- Pat ‘Em DRY: I cannot stress this enough! Moisture is the enemy of crispy wings. Before you even think about adding butter, give those wings a good pat-down with paper towels. You want them as dry as a desert. This helps the skin crisp up beautifully in the oven.
- Don’t Crowd the Pan: Give your wings some personal space! If you jam too many onto one baking sheet, they’ll steam instead of bake and crisp. Spread them out in a single layer. If you have a big batch, use two sheets.
- Parmesan Power: Use freshly grated Parmesan if you can. Those little containers of pre-grated stuff have anti-caking agents that can sometimes make it melt a bit weirdly. Fresh Parmesan just tastes better and coats the wings more evenly.
- For Extra Crispy: If you’re really chasing that next-level crunch, you can blast them under the broiler for the last 2-3 minutes. Just be sure to watch them like a hawk – things can go from golden to burnt in a flash! An air fryer also works wonders for crispiness if you have one!
- My Secret Tip (Shhh!): Sometimes, if I have a little extra time, I’ll sprinkle the wings with a tiny bit of baking powder (about 1/2 teaspoon per pound of wings) along with the salt and pepper *before* adding the butter mixture. It seriously aids in making them extra, extra crispy! Just don’t overdo it, or they can get a metallic taste.
Garlic Parmesan Chicken Wings: Make-Ahead & Storage Tips
Okay, let’s be real – often with game day food, you want to get a head start, or maybe you’ve got a few delicious wings leftover (though honestly, that rarely happens in my house!). Knowing how to make these Garlic Parmesan Chicken Wings ahead of time or store them properly is super handy.
Make-Ahead: You can definitely do some prep work! Get your wings all patted dry and coated in that buttery garlic mixture (step 2 & 3 in the instructions). Then, arrange them on your parchment-lined baking sheet and pop them in the fridge, covered, for up to 24 hours. When you’re ready to bake, just pull them out, let them come to room temperature for about 15-20 minutes, and then bake as instructed. Easy peasy!
Storage: If, by some miracle, you have leftovers, let them cool completely. Then, transfer them to an airtight container and store them in the fridge for up to 3-4 days. To reheat them and keep that crispiness, I highly recommend popping them back in a preheated oven (around 375°F/190°C) for 10-15 minutes, or even better, in an air fryer for about 5-7 minutes until they’re hot and crispy again. Microwaving them will make them soft and sad, and nobody wants sad wings!

Can I use frozen wings for this Garlic Parmesan Chicken Wings Recipe?
You absolutely can, but there’s a crucial step: you HAVE to thaw them completely first! Trying to bake frozen wings will lead to soggy, unevenly cooked wings, and we don’t want that. So, pull them out of the freezer the night before or give them a good cold water bath to thaw. Patting them super dry after thawing is even more important to ensure delicious crispy skin!

How do I make my Garlic Parmesan Chicken Wings extra crispy?
Crispy wings are the dream, aren’t they? My top tips are really patting them dry before seasoning, and making sure not to crowd the baking sheet. For that next-level crispiness though, you can definitely broil them for the last 2-3 minutes of cooking, but watch them like a hawk so they don’t burn! Or, if you have an air fryer, popping them in there for a few minutes after baking can give them that incredible crunch.
